Crafting the Perfect Roasted Radish Salad: Simplicity Meets Flavor
The beauty of this roasted radish salad lies in its profound simplicity and the way a few basic ingredients come together to create a profoundly satisfying dish. For this recipe, I roasted the quartered radishes alongside thinly sliced zucchini and vibrant yellow squash. This trio of vegetables not only offers a spectrum of colors and nutrients but also cooks beautifully together, reaching peak tenderness at roughly the same time. The preparation is straightforward, requiring just a drizzle of good quality olive oil, which helps in achieving that coveted golden-brown caramelization, and a touch of seasoning. I prefer a blend of freshly crushed garlic and coarse sea salt, or for a quicker option, garlic salt works perfectly. These humble ingredients elevate the natural flavors of the vegetables without overpowering them.
Tips for Achieving Roasted Vegetable Perfection
The roasting process itself is forgiving, yet a few key tips can ensure outstanding results every time.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and spread your seasoned vegetables evenly on a greased baking sheet. Overcrowding the pan can lead to steaming instead of roasting, preventing that beautiful crisp-tender texture. I typically roast them for about 20-30 minutes, giving them a gentle stir halfway through to ensure even cooking and browning. If you prefer a slightly crispier edge, feel free to extend the baking time by another 5-10 minutes, keeping a close eye on them to prevent burning. The goal is vegetables that are tender when pierced with a fork but still retain a slight bite and some glorious char. Nutritional Powerhouse: The Benefits of This Salad
Beyond its incredible taste, this roasted radish salad is a powerhouse of nutrition. Radishes are low in calories and rich in Vitamin C, promoting a healthy immune system, and also contain valuable fiber, supporting digestive health. Zucchini and yellow squash add to this nutritional profile, offering a good source of vitamins A and C, potassium, and antioxidants. This dish is a fantastic way to incorporate more vegetables into your diet, providing essential nutrients without compromising on flavor. Serving Suggestions and Variations
This versatile roasted radish salad can be enjoyed in numerous ways. It makes an excellent warm side dish for almost any meal, pairing beautifully with grilled chicken, baked fish, or even a hearty steak. For a light lunch, toss it with some mixed greens and a lemon vinaigrette, or fold it into a grain bowl with quinoa or farro for a more substantial meal. Feel free to customize this recipe based on your preferences and what’s available in your produce basket. A squeeze of fresh lemon juice or a sprinkle of fresh herbs like parsley or dill after roasting can add a vibrant finish. For an extra layer of flavor, consider a drizzle of balsamic glaze or a sprinkle of crumbled feta cheese just before serving. Recipe: Roasted Radish Salad
Created by: Kristy Still
Roasted Radish Salad
Yields: 2 Servings
Pin Recipe
Ingredients
- 1 Zucchini, Sliced
- 1 Yellow Squash, Sliced
- 10 Radishes, Quartered
- 1 Garlic Clove, Crushed
- 1/2 Tsp Sea Salt (or to taste)
- 1/2 Tbsp Olive Oil
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Add the zucchini, squash, and radishes to a medium-sized bowl.
- Mix in the crushed garlic, sea salt, and olive oil until vegetables are evenly coated.
- Spread the seasoned vegetables evenly on a greased baking sheet in a single layer.
- Bake for 20-30 minutes or until the vegetables are tender. Halfway through the baking time, gently stir the vegetables for even cooking. For crispier edges, you can bake for an additional 5-10 minutes.
